Output 95178834e1664d6b4b5404ea638ba101a7aba568bf11707a0c684d0716708eee:1

value
5531291
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 340a1194c83d373f774d391045a6d68fca2ce0e3 OP_EQUALVERIFY OP_CHECKSIG
address
15kACZRmtraaSS1Yh4GHGmeN8BpLarXoG2
transaction
95178834e1664d6b4b5404ea638ba101a7aba568bf11707a0c684d0716708eee
spent
true